diff options
Diffstat (limited to 'templates/repo/release')
-rw-r--r-- | templates/repo/release/list.tmpl | 154 | ||||
-rw-r--r-- | templates/repo/release/new.tmpl | 184 |
2 files changed, 169 insertions, 169 deletions
diff --git a/templates/repo/release/list.tmpl b/templates/repo/release/list.tmpl index 5970bda3d2..295ca0b3bd 100644 --- a/templates/repo/release/list.tmpl +++ b/templates/repo/release/list.tmpl @@ -1,80 +1,80 @@ {{template "base/head" .}} <div class="repository release"> - {{template "repo/header" .}} - <div class="ui container"> - {{template "base/alert" .}} - <h2 class="ui header"> - {{.i18n.Tr "repo.release.releases"}} - {{if .IsRepositoryAdmin}} - <div class="ui right"> - <a class="ui small green button" href="{{$.RepoLink}}/releases/new"> - {{.i18n.Tr "repo.release.new_release"}} - </a> - </div> - {{end}} - </h2> - <ul id="release-list"> - {{range .Releases}} - <li class="ui grid"> - <div class="ui four wide column meta"> - {{if .PublisherID}} - {{if .IsDraft}} - <span class="ui yellow label">{{$.i18n.Tr "repo.release.draft"}}</span> - {{else if .IsPrerelease}} - <span class="ui orange label">{{$.i18n.Tr "repo.release.prerelease"}}</span> - {{else}} - <span class="ui green label">{{$.i18n.Tr "repo.release.stable"}}</span> - {{end}} - <span class="tag text blue"> - <a href="{{$.RepoLink}}/src/{{.TagName}}" rel="nofollow"><i class="tag icon"></i> {{.TagName}}</a> - </span> - {{end}} - <span class="commit"> - <a href="{{$.RepoLink}}/src/{{.Sha1}}" rel="nofollow"><i class="code icon"></i> {{ShortSha .Sha1}}</a> - </span> - </div> - <div class="ui twelve wide column detail"> - {{if .PublisherID}} - <h3> - <a href="{{$.RepoLink}}/src/{{.TagName}}">{{.Title}}</a> - {{if $.IsRepositoryAdmin}}<small>(<a href="{{$.RepoLink}}/releases/edit/{{.TagName}}" rel="nofollow">{{$.i18n.Tr "repo.release.edit"}}</a>)</small>{{end}} - </h3> - <p class="text grey"> - <span class="author"> - <img class="img-10" src="{{.Publisher.AvatarLink}}"> - <a href="{{AppSubUrl}}/{{.Publisher.Name}}">{{.Publisher.Name}}</a> - </span> - {{if .Created}}<span class="time">{{TimeSince .Created $.Lang}}</span>{{end}} - <span class="ahead">{{$.i18n.Tr "repo.release.ahead" .NumCommitsBehind .Target | Str2html}}</span> - </p> - <div class="markdown desc"> - {{Str2html .Note}} - </div> - <div class="download"> - <h2>{{$.i18n.Tr "repo.release.downloads"}}</h2> - <ul class="list"> - <li> - <a href="{{$.RepoLink}}/archive/{{.TagName}}.zip" rel="nofollow"><i class="icon octicon octicon-file-zip"></i> {{$.i18n.Tr "repo.release.source_code"}} (ZIP)</a> - </li> - <li> - <a href="{{$.RepoLink}}/archive/{{.TagName}}.tar.gz"><i class="icon octicon octicon-file-zip"></i> {{$.i18n.Tr "repo.release.source_code"}} (TAR.GZ)</a> - </li> - </ul> - </div> - {{else}} - <h4> - <a href="{{$.RepoLink}}/src/{{.TagName}}" rel="nofollow"><i class="tag icon"></i> {{.TagName}}</a> - </h4> - <div class="download"> - <a href="{{$.RepoLink}}/archive/{{.TagName}}.zip" rel="nofollow"><i class="octicon octicon-file-zip"></i> ZIP</a> - <a href="{{$.RepoLink}}/archive/{{.TagName}}.tar.gz"><i class="octicon octicon-file-zip"></i> TAR.GZ</a> - </div> - {{end}} - <span class="dot"> </span> - </div> - </li> - {{end}} - </ul> - </div> + {{template "repo/header" .}} + <div class="ui container"> + {{template "base/alert" .}} + <h2 class="ui header"> + {{.i18n.Tr "repo.release.releases"}} + {{if .IsRepositoryAdmin}} + <div class="ui right"> + <a class="ui small green button" href="{{$.RepoLink}}/releases/new"> + {{.i18n.Tr "repo.release.new_release"}} + </a> + </div> + {{end}} + </h2> + <ul id="release-list"> + {{range .Releases}} + <li class="ui grid"> + <div class="ui four wide column meta"> + {{if .PublisherID}} + {{if .IsDraft}} + <span class="ui yellow label">{{$.i18n.Tr "repo.release.draft"}}</span> + {{else if .IsPrerelease}} + <span class="ui orange label">{{$.i18n.Tr "repo.release.prerelease"}}</span> + {{else}} + <span class="ui green label">{{$.i18n.Tr "repo.release.stable"}}</span> + {{end}} + <span class="tag text blue"> + <a href="{{$.RepoLink}}/src/{{.TagName}}" rel="nofollow"><i class="tag icon"></i> {{.TagName}}</a> + </span> + {{end}} + <span class="commit"> + <a href="{{$.RepoLink}}/src/{{.Sha1}}" rel="nofollow"><i class="code icon"></i> {{ShortSha .Sha1}}</a> + </span> + </div> + <div class="ui twelve wide column detail"> + {{if .PublisherID}} + <h3> + <a href="{{$.RepoLink}}/src/{{.TagName}}">{{.Title}}</a> + {{if $.IsRepositoryAdmin}}<small>(<a href="{{$.RepoLink}}/releases/edit/{{.TagName}}" rel="nofollow">{{$.i18n.Tr "repo.release.edit"}}</a>)</small>{{end}} + </h3> + <p class="text grey"> + <span class="author"> + <img class="img-10" src="{{.Publisher.AvatarLink}}"> + <a href="{{AppSubUrl}}/{{.Publisher.Name}}">{{.Publisher.Name}}</a> + </span> + {{if .Created}}<span class="time">{{TimeSince .Created $.Lang}}</span>{{end}} + <span class="ahead">{{$.i18n.Tr "repo.release.ahead" .NumCommitsBehind .Target | Str2html}}</span> + </p> + <div class="markdown desc"> + {{Str2html .Note}} + </div> + <div class="download"> + <h2>{{$.i18n.Tr "repo.release.downloads"}}</h2> + <ul class="list"> + <li> + <a href="{{$.RepoLink}}/archive/{{.TagName}}.zip" rel="nofollow"><i class="icon octicon octicon-file-zip"></i> {{$.i18n.Tr "repo.release.source_code"}} (ZIP)</a> + </li> + <li> + <a href="{{$.RepoLink}}/archive/{{.TagName}}.tar.gz"><i class="icon octicon octicon-file-zip"></i> {{$.i18n.Tr "repo.release.source_code"}} (TAR.GZ)</a> + </li> + </ul> + </div> + {{else}} + <h4> + <a href="{{$.RepoLink}}/src/{{.TagName}}" rel="nofollow"><i class="tag icon"></i> {{.TagName}}</a> + </h4> + <div class="download"> + <a href="{{$.RepoLink}}/archive/{{.TagName}}.zip" rel="nofollow"><i class="octicon octicon-file-zip"></i> ZIP</a> + <a href="{{$.RepoLink}}/archive/{{.TagName}}.tar.gz"><i class="octicon octicon-file-zip"></i> TAR.GZ</a> + </div> + {{end}} + <span class="dot"> </span> + </div> + </li> + {{end}} + </ul> + </div> </div> -{{template "base/footer" .}}
\ No newline at end of file +{{template "base/footer" .}} diff --git a/templates/repo/release/new.tmpl b/templates/repo/release/new.tmpl index 7129cf6b56..e334ee749e 100644 --- a/templates/repo/release/new.tmpl +++ b/templates/repo/release/new.tmpl @@ -1,98 +1,98 @@ {{template "base/head" .}} <div class="repository new release"> - {{template "repo/header" .}} - <div class="ui container"> - <h2 class="ui dividing header"> - {{if .PageIsEditRelease}} - {{.i18n.Tr "repo.release.edit_release"}} - <div class="sub header">{{.i18n.Tr "repo.release.edit_subheader"}}</div> - {{else}} - {{.i18n.Tr "repo.release.new_release"}} - <div class="sub header">{{.i18n.Tr "repo.release.new_subheader"}}</div> - {{end}} - </h2> - {{template "base/alert" .}} - <form class="ui form grid" action="{{.Link}}" method="post"> - {{.CsrfTokenHtml}} - <div class="ui seven wide column target"> - <div class="inline field {{if .Err_TagName}}error{{end}}"> - {{if .PageIsEditRelease}} - <b>{{.tag_name}}</b><span class="at">@</span><strong>{{.tag_target}}</strong> - {{else}} - <input name="tag_name" value="{{.tag_name}}" placeholder="{{.i18n.Tr "repo.release.tag_name"}}" autofocus required> - <span class="at">@</span> - <div class="ui selection dropdown"> - <input type="hidden" name="tag_target" value="{{.tag_target}}"/> - <i class="octicon octicon-git-branch"></i> - <div class="text"> - {{.i18n.Tr "repo.release.target"}} : - <strong id="repo-branch-current">{{.Repository.DefaultBranch}}</strong> - </div> - <i class="dropdown icon"></i> - <div class="menu"> - {{range .Branches}} - <div class="item" data-value="{{.}}">{{.}}</div> - {{end}} - </div> - </div> - <span class="help">{{.i18n.Tr "repo.release.tag_helper"}}</span> - {{end}} - </div> - </div> - <div class="eleven wide column"> - <div class="field {{if .Err_Title}}error{{end}}"> - <label>{{.i18n.Tr "repo.release.title"}}</label> - <input name="title" placeholder="{{.i18n.Tr "repo.release.title"}}" value="{{.title}}" autofocus required> - </div> - <div class="field"> - <label>{{.i18n.Tr "repo.release.content"}}</label> - <textarea name="content">{{.content}}</textarea> - </div> - </div> - <div class="ui container"> - <div class="ui divider"></div> - <div class="ui text right"> - <div class="prerelease field"> - <div class="ui checkbox"> - <input type="checkbox" name="prerelease" {{if .prerelease}}checked{{end}}> - <label><strong>{{.i18n.Tr "repo.release.prerelease_desc"}}</strong></label> - </div> - </div> - <span class="help">{{.i18n.Tr "repo.release.prerelease_helper"}}</span> - <div class="field"> - {{if .PageIsEditRelease}} - <a class="ui blue basic button" href="{{.RepoLink}}/releases"> - {{.i18n.Tr "repo.release.cancel"}} - </a> - <button class="ui green button"> - {{.i18n.Tr "repo.release.edit_release"}} - </button> - <a class="ui red button delete-button" data-url="{{$.RepoLink}}/releases/delete" data-id="{{.ID}}"> - {{$.i18n.Tr "repo.release.delete_release"}} - </a> - {{else}} - <button class="ui green button"> - {{.i18n.Tr "repo.release.publish"}} - </button> - <input class="ui grey button" type="submit" name="draft" value="{{.i18n.Tr "repo.release.save_draft"}}"/> - {{end}} - </div> - </div> - </div> - </form> - </div> + {{template "repo/header" .}} + <div class="ui container"> + <h2 class="ui dividing header"> + {{if .PageIsEditRelease}} + {{.i18n.Tr "repo.release.edit_release"}} + <div class="sub header">{{.i18n.Tr "repo.release.edit_subheader"}}</div> + {{else}} + {{.i18n.Tr "repo.release.new_release"}} + <div class="sub header">{{.i18n.Tr "repo.release.new_subheader"}}</div> + {{end}} + </h2> + {{template "base/alert" .}} + <form class="ui form grid" action="{{.Link}}" method="post"> + {{.CsrfTokenHtml}} + <div class="ui seven wide column target"> + <div class="inline field {{if .Err_TagName}}error{{end}}"> + {{if .PageIsEditRelease}} + <b>{{.tag_name}}</b><span class="at">@</span><strong>{{.tag_target}}</strong> + {{else}} + <input name="tag_name" value="{{.tag_name}}" placeholder="{{.i18n.Tr "repo.release.tag_name"}}" autofocus required> + <span class="at">@</span> + <div class="ui selection dropdown"> + <input type="hidden" name="tag_target" value="{{.tag_target}}"/> + <i class="octicon octicon-git-branch"></i> + <div class="text"> + {{.i18n.Tr "repo.release.target"}} : + <strong id="repo-branch-current">{{.Repository.DefaultBranch}}</strong> + </div> + <i class="dropdown icon"></i> + <div class="menu"> + {{range .Branches}} + <div class="item" data-value="{{.}}">{{.}}</div> + {{end}} + </div> + </div> + <span class="help">{{.i18n.Tr "repo.release.tag_helper"}}</span> + {{end}} + </div> + </div> + <div class="eleven wide column"> + <div class="field {{if .Err_Title}}error{{end}}"> + <label>{{.i18n.Tr "repo.release.title"}}</label> + <input name="title" placeholder="{{.i18n.Tr "repo.release.title"}}" value="{{.title}}" autofocus required> + </div> + <div class="field"> + <label>{{.i18n.Tr "repo.release.content"}}</label> + <textarea name="content">{{.content}}</textarea> + </div> + </div> + <div class="ui container"> + <div class="ui divider"></div> + <div class="ui text right"> + <div class="prerelease field"> + <div class="ui checkbox"> + <input type="checkbox" name="prerelease" {{if .prerelease}}checked{{end}}> + <label><strong>{{.i18n.Tr "repo.release.prerelease_desc"}}</strong></label> + </div> + </div> + <span class="help">{{.i18n.Tr "repo.release.prerelease_helper"}}</span> + <div class="field"> + {{if .PageIsEditRelease}} + <a class="ui blue basic button" href="{{.RepoLink}}/releases"> + {{.i18n.Tr "repo.release.cancel"}} + </a> + <button class="ui green button"> + {{.i18n.Tr "repo.release.edit_release"}} + </button> + <a class="ui red button delete-button" data-url="{{$.RepoLink}}/releases/delete" data-id="{{.ID}}"> + {{$.i18n.Tr "repo.release.delete_release"}} + </a> + {{else}} + <button class="ui green button"> + {{.i18n.Tr "repo.release.publish"}} + </button> + <input class="ui grey button" type="submit" name="draft" value="{{.i18n.Tr "repo.release.save_draft"}}"/> + {{end}} + </div> + </div> + </div> + </form> + </div> </div> {{if .PageIsEditRelease}} -<div class="ui small basic delete modal"> - <div class="ui icon header"> - <i class="trash icon"></i> - {{.i18n.Tr "repo.release.deletion"}} - </div> - <div class="content"> - <p>{{.i18n.Tr "repo.release.deletion_desc"}}</p> - </div> - {{template "base/delete_modal_actions" .}} -</div> + <div class="ui small basic delete modal"> + <div class="ui icon header"> + <i class="trash icon"></i> + {{.i18n.Tr "repo.release.deletion"}} + </div> + <div class="content"> + <p>{{.i18n.Tr "repo.release.deletion_desc"}}</p> + </div> + {{template "base/delete_modal_actions" .}} + </div> {{end}} -{{template "base/footer" .}}
\ No newline at end of file +{{template "base/footer" .}} |